>Wonder if you know any B owners that might have lots of experience with
Weber
>dgav carbs. My gas mileage has dropped from 23 mpg to about 16 mpg for no
>apparrent reason. Spark plugs have a nice brownish tan color and I see no
>signs of fuel leakage. Engine does not seem to miss or cut out any,
although
>it seems to have lost some of its pep when attacking those notorious uphill
>grades in the treacherous flint hills mountain ranges of Kansas. I have
>noticed a little more backfiring when trying to squeeze that last little
bit
>of speed out of it, but have attributed that to too much carburetor for the
>1800 ccs. I just can't seem too account for such a bigf drop in mileage. If
>you have any ideqas or know of someone who may, please let me know.
